    Phil's BBQ Pit, Black Mtn, NC

    I have passed the billboard on I-40 for Phil's for years traveling to NC for work (I am "semi" retired; I work part time). The other day I decided to stop. It is located just east of Ashville. I had the 3 meat plate with ribs, chopped brisket and pulled pork, along with baked beans and collards. It was $30, and you get a lot for it. The ribs were decent, slightly overcooked but tha is probably from being held. The brisket and pork were pretty dry. The beans and collards were above average, but little sweet. The best thing were the sauces and the hush puppies. The hush puppies were excellent. The mustard sauce and the vinegar sauces were so good that I bought a bottle of each. And they were only $6 apiece. I won't be going back, but is was an itch I scratched.
